Description
The Woodward 9906-619 is a cornerstone of the 723 Plus digital control series, engineered for precise, reliable control of steam and gas turbines. This robust controller provides advanced governing, overspeed protection, and process control in a compact, industrial-grade package. Designed for challenging environments, it ensures operational stability through sophisticated PID algorithms and high-speed processing, making it an ideal solution for critical power generation and mechanical drive applications.

📋 Technical Specifications
- Microprocessor: High-speed 32-bit CPU for real-time control logic execution.
- Input Voltage: 18–32 VDC range for versatile industrial power compatibility.
- Analog Inputs: Multiple configurable inputs for speed, pressure, or temperature sensors.
- Operating Temperature: Rated for reliable performance between -40°C and +70°C.
- Communication Protocols: Supports Modbus RTU via RS-232/485 for seamless system integration.
- Control Modes: Advanced isochronous and droop speed control configurations.
- Housing Type: Rugged, NEMA 4X/IP65-rated enclosure for harsh industrial environments.
- Speed Sensing: Dual magnetic pickup (MPU) inputs for redundant speed monitoring.
- Output Channels: Isolated discrete outputs for alarm and shutdown logic handling.
- Compliance: Built to meet CE, UL, and CSA international hazardous location standards.
